Ascending Kilimanjaro: Choosing the Ideal Time to Reach the Summit

Planning a trek/expedition/climb up Mount Kilimanjaro, the majestic roof of Africa? Selecting the optimal time for your ascent is crucial. The mountain's weather conditions dramatically throughout the year, influencing both your comfort and chances of success.

While Kilimanjaro can be climbed year-round, the dry seasons generally offer the most favorable/best/ideal conditions. The long rains typically fall from March to May, while the short rains occur in November and/or/during December.

During/Throughout/Across the dry seasons (June to October and January to February), temperatures are more moderate/pleasant/bearable, and there's a lower risk of storms/harsh weather/unpredictable conditions. However, the highest/most crowded/busiest months tend to be July and August.

If you prefer a less crowded/populated/busy experience, consider climbing in the shoulder seasons (March-May or November-December). Be aware that these months may feature some rain and potential for snow on the higher slopes.

Summit Kilimanjaro: The Ultimate Guide to Planning Your Ascent

Embarking on a trekking expedition up Mount Kilimanjaro, the rooftop of Africa, is an unforgettable experience. This majestic mountain offers a diverse range of routes to suit climbers of all abilities.

To ensure your climb is both rewarding, it's vital to organize thoroughly.

Here's a detailed guide to help you construct the perfect Kilimanjaro adventure:

* **Choose Your Route:** Kilimanjaro offers various routes, each with its own unique features.

* The Marangu route is often chosen by beginners due to its comparatively ease.

* For a more challenging experience, consider the Northern Circuit route.

* **Acclimatize Properly:** Altitude sickness is a serious concern on Kilimanjaro. Allow your body to adapt gradually by taking rest days.

* Spend the first few days at lower heights.

* Listen to your body and ascend slowly.

* **Pack Smart:** Clothing should be durable and suitable for a range of weather conditions.

* Layer clothing to adapt to changing temperatures.

* **Hire a Reputable Guide:** A knowledgeable and experienced guide is essential. They will offer valuable knowledge about the trail, atmospheric patterns, and risk mitigation.

* **Get Travel Insurance:** Health insurance is strongly advised to cover any unexpected situations.
